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
15 05684473210 62397615 39915255 15571926
23835860 1978 241175330
23835860 1978 241175330
388831521 2258 78564092 22
All about undefined
Interested in learning more?
23835860 1978 241175330
388831521 2258 78564092 22
See more
45 920692868
211608919 35 687754023
See more
76957 919800929 7207
5708942 9580582311 76038 361
See more